#d48768 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d48768 is composed of 83.1% red, 52.9% green and 40.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 36.3% magenta, 50.9%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 17.2 degrees, a saturation of 55.7% and a lightness of 62%. #d48768 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ffd0 with #a90f00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

Shades and Tints of #d48768
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020100 is the darkest color, while #fbf4f1 is the lightest one.
